#ifdef MESHTASTIC_INCLUDE_INKHUD #include "./AppletFont.h" #include using namespace NicheGraphics; InkHUD::AppletFont::AppletFont() { // Default constructor uses the in-built AdafruitGFX font (not recommended) } InkHUD::AppletFont::AppletFont(const GFXfont &adafruitGFXFont, Encoding encoding, int8_t paddingTop, int8_t paddingBottom) : gfxFont(&adafruitGFXFont), encoding(encoding) { // AdafruitGFX fonts are drawn relative to a "cursor line"; // they print as if the glyphs are resting on the line of piece of ruled paper. // The glyphs also each have a different height. // To simplify drawing, we will scan the entire font now, and determine an appropriate height for a line of text // We also need to know where that "cursor line" sits inside this "line height"; // we need this additional info in order to align text by top-left, bottom-right, etc // AdafruitGFX fonts do declare a line-height, but this seems to include a certain amount of padding, // which we'd rather not deal with. If we want padding, we'll add it manually. this->ascenderHeight = 0; this->descenderHeight = 0; this->height = 0; // Scan each glyph in the AdafruitGFX font for (uint16_t i = 0; i <= (gfxFont->last - gfxFont->first); i++) { uint8_t glyphHeight = gfxFont->glyph[i].height; // Height of glyph this->height = max(this->height, glyphHeight); // Store if it's a new max // Calculate how far the glyph rises the cursor line // Store if new max value // Caution: signed and unsigned types int8_t glyphAscender = 0 - gfxFont->glyph[i].yOffset; if (glyphAscender > 0) this->ascenderHeight = max(this->ascenderHeight, (uint8_t)glyphAscender); int8_t glyphDescender = gfxFont->glyph[i].height + gfxFont->glyph[i].yOffset; if (glyphDescender > 0) this->descenderHeight = max(this->descenderHeight, (uint8_t)glyphDescender); } // Apply any manual padding to grow or shrink the line size // Helpful if a font has one or two exceptionally large characters, which would make the lines ridiculously tall ascenderHeight += paddingTop; descenderHeight += paddingBottom; // Find how far the cursor advances when we "print" a space character spaceCharWidth = gfxFont->glyph[(uint8_t)' ' - gfxFont->first].xAdvance; } /* ▲ ##### # ▲ │ # # │ lineHeight │ ### # │ │ # # # # │ heightAboveCursor │ # # # # │ │ # # #### │ │ -----------------#---- │ # │ heightBelowCursor ▼ ### ▼ */ uint8_t InkHUD::AppletFont::lineHeight() { return this->height; } // AdafruitGFX fonts print characters so that they nicely on an imaginary line (think: ruled paper). // This value is the height of the font, above that imaginary line. // Used to calculate the true height of the font uint8_t InkHUD::AppletFont::heightAboveCursor() { return this->ascenderHeight; } // AdafruitGFX fonts print characters so that they nicely on an imaginary line (think: ruled paper). // This value is the height of the font, below that imaginary line. // Used to calculate the true height of the font uint8_t InkHUD::AppletFont::heightBelowCursor() { return this->descenderHeight; } // Width of the space character // Used with Applet::printWrapped uint8_t InkHUD::AppletFont::widthBetweenWords() { return this->spaceCharWidth; } // Convert a unicode char from set of UTF-8 bytes to UTF-32 // Used by AppletFont::applyEncoding, which remaps unicode chars for extended ASCII fonts, based on their UTF-32 value uint32_t InkHUD::AppletFont::toUtf32(std::string utf8) { uint32_t utf32 = 0; switch (utf8.length()) { case 2: // 5 bits + 6 bits utf32 |= (utf8.at(0) & 0b00011111) << 6; utf32 |= (utf8.at(1) & 0b00111111); break; case 3: // 4 bits + 6 bits + 6 bits utf32 |= (utf8.at(0) & 0b00001111) << (6 + 6); utf32 |= (utf8.at(1) & 0b00111111) << 6; utf32 |= (utf8.at(2) & 0b00111111); break; case 4: // 3 bits + 6 bits + 6 bits + 6 bits utf32 |= (utf8.at(0) & 0b00000111) << (6 + 6 + 6); utf32 |= (utf8.at(1) & 0b00111111) << (6 + 6); utf32 |= (utf8.at(2) & 0b00111111) << 6; utf32 |= (utf8.at(3) & 0b00111111); break; default: return 0; } return utf32; } // Process a string, collating UTF-8 bytes, and sending them off for re-encoding to extended ASCII // Not all InkHUD text is passed through here, only text which could potentially contain non-ASCII chars std::string InkHUD::AppletFont::decodeUTF8(std::string encoded) { // Final processed output std::string decoded; // Holds bytes for one UTF-8 char during parsing std::string utf8Char; uint8_t utf8CharSize = 0; for (char &c : encoded) { // If first byte if (utf8Char.empty()) { // If MSB is unset, byte is an ASCII char // If MSB is set, byte is part of a UTF-8 char. Counting number of higher-order bits tells how many bytes in char if ((c & 0x80)) { char c1 = c; while (c1 & 0x80) { c1 <<= 1; utf8CharSize++; } } } // Append the byte to the UTF-8 char we're building utf8Char += c; // More bytes left to collect. Iterate. if (utf8Char.length() < utf8CharSize) continue; // Now collected all bytes for this char // Remap the value to match the encoding of our 8-bit AppletFont decoded += applyEncoding(utf8Char); // Reset, ready to build next UTF-8 char from the encoded bytes utf8Char.clear(); utf8CharSize = 0; } // For each char // All chars processed, return result return decoded; } // Re-encode a single
